Motivation
Nano-Bio-Technology is one of the fastest growing areas of modern research. To be competitive in the research and education of students in this area, Clarkson University establishes Nanoengineering and Biotechnology Laboratories Center (NABLAB) to provide research support for all Clarkson scholars working in this highly multidisciplinary area.
Vision
NanoBio research applies the tools and processes of nano/microfabrication to study biological systems, create smart functionalized materials and systems. We will capitalize on the expertise of Clarkson scholars in the area of cancer cell research, fine particles for bio and medical applications, synthesis of smart materials, advanced biosensors, etc.
